WebWhat is Traditional animation?Sometimes referred to as cel animation -cel is short for celluloid which is a transparent sheet on which objects are drawn-, traditional … WebTraditional Animation is the process of creating animated images by hand. The animator creates the images on paper or cel, and then photographs them one frame at a time. This method was used for most of the 20th century and produced such classics as Disney’s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s (1937). The animator starts by sketching out each ...
